■Volume
(Main unit operation)
When the VOLUME control is turned clockwise, the volume will increase. When it is turned counterclockwise, the volume will decrease.
(Remote control operation)
Press the VOLUME button to increase the volume and the
VOLUME button to decrease the volume.
■Pre-programmed equalizer
When the EQUALIZER (EQUALIZER MODE) button is pressed, the current mode setting will be displayed. To change to a dif- ferent mode, press the EQUALIZER (EQUALIZER MODE) button repeatedly.
FLAT ROCK POPS
VOCAL CLASSIC JAZZ
FLAT: The sound is not modified.
ROCK: Bass and treble are emphasized.
POPS: Bass and treble are slightly emphasized.
JAZZ: Treble is cut a little.
CLASSIC: Treble is reduced a lot.
VOCAL: Vocals (midrange tones) are emphasized.
Note:
When the equalizer mode is being used, the Dolby Pro Logic Surround mode is canceled.

■Balance
(Remote control operation)
Press the BALANCE Z (LEFT) button to decrease the level of the right speaker, and press the BALANCE Y (RIGHT) button to decrease the level of the left speaker.
